Transaction 891fb1df9d32d31e5b64b97235765c50e71706cf0ce9c98cd682ddf4e0e0abc1

1 Input
2 Outputs
  • 891fb1df9d32d31e5b64b97235765c50e71706cf0ce9c98cd682ddf4e0e0abc1:0
  • value  586106
    address  143Ck7ADP9veJDxoJDwZeZaUvAydHH5mBk
  • 891fb1df9d32d31e5b64b97235765c50e71706cf0ce9c98cd682ddf4e0e0abc1:1
  • value  4699495230
    address  3Q3fELB57fJAd9kUJcUkMZfxm7ez55fN8p